With thicker metal (above 1/4 inch) you need to follow the directions not to push the saw beyond its limits. The saw is an outstanding piece of equipment. It will cut up to 3/4 of an inch if used correctly. The usual high quality milwaukee is known for. If you are cutting 1/4 of below it will go all day. definately an asset to your tool arsenal. Keep in mind as with all tools stay within the tools proper uses & you will be very satisfied.

I no longer take my SawAll and band saw to job anymore. Probably the most surprizing power tool that I've ever bought. Cuts through a 2" EMT conduit in 7 seconds, cuts double height strut in seconds. It's fast, makes an acceptably clean cut, best of all its cordless. When 20 feet up in the air hanging strut and conduit this is the BEST tool to have with you.
